Roger Federer’s reaction says it all: Anastasia Pavlyuchenkova has magic touch.

At the Hopman Cup, the Russian contingent of Pavlyuchenkova and Karen Khachanov took on the Swiss team of Federer and Belinda Bencic. Federer and Bencic won both singles matches and took the first mini-set in mixed.

At 3-3 in the second, Pavlyuchenkova served to Bencic, who hit a cross-court return. Pavlyuchenkova went down the line, forcing Federer to make a stab volley to cover the alley. The Russian worked her way into the net to prepare for Bencic’s reply.

The unexpected angle from Pavlyuchenkova's racquet left the Swiss team with no play on the ball, and in total awe.

Russia went on to take the mini-set, but Switzerland won the decider 4-1 to complete the 3-0 sweep.

Switzerland is scheduled to play the U.S. next, while Russia faces Japan.
